
How to watch today’s Everton vs West Ham Premier League Game: TV channel, live stream, kick-off time
Everton take on struggling West Ham at the Hill Dickinson Stadium on Monday, as they look to get back to winning ways in the Premier League.
Sam Barrott will take charge of Everton against West Ham, with David Moyes hoping to see a better performance from the referee after expressing his disgruntlement in the Merseyside derby.
Everton lost 2-1 to Liverpool at Anfield, with referee Darren England coming under scrutiny from the Scot for several strange decisions.
Kiernan Dewsbury-Hall was booked for taking a quick free kick by England, with the official also failing to spot a foul in the build-up to the home side’s opener.
And on Tuesday, Everton lost 2-0 to Wolves in the Carabao Cup to complete what was a dismal four days for Moyes’ side.

How to watch Everton vs West Ham
Everton’s trip to Wolves saw them face the team at the bottom of the Premier League, and the visit of West Ham will see them face the team that sits 19th.
The Hammers have lost five of their six games this season, conceding 15 goals along the way.
Their one win, at Nottingham Forest, looked to be a turning point for Graham Potter’s men, but losses to Tottenham and Crystal Palace quickly followed.

And on Saturday, West Ham sacked Potter and replaced him with Nuno Espirito Santo, who will take charge for the first time on Monday.
Everton’s clash with West Ham will be available to watch live on Sky Sports Main Event, Sky Sports Premier League, and Sky Sports Ultra HDR.
Subscribers of Now TV can stream the game live, whilst those preferring to listen can do so on talkSPORT 1.

Everton vs West Ham kick-off time
Both of last season’s meetings between Everton and West Ham ended even, with March’s game at Goodison Park seeing both teams score once.
The Toffees had enjoyed a stunning run of form against the Hammers between 2007 and 2015, winning 10 of 15 games unbeaten against their London opposition.
Moyes will be hoping to get one back on his former side on Monday, which would make it four games unbeaten against West Ham for Everton.
Everton against West Ham will kick off at 20:00 BST.
